                               The Permaculture Association (UK)
Permaculture is about creating sustainable human habitats by following nature's patterns. An ecological design system that inspires and empowers us to create our own solutions to local and global problems. It provides ways to design and create healthy productive places to work, rest and play.Permaculture first arrived in Britain sometime between 1979 and 1980, and since then it has blossomed from a few committed individuals to a network including hundreds of projects and thousands of practitioners working from Cornwall to the highlands of Scotland. Projects have been developed in back gardens and run down council estates, prisons and orchards, farms and schools, businesses and charitie.                 www.permaculture.org.uk  

                                             What is Energy Beyond Oil?
The Energy Beyond Oil Project is a collaboration between environmental researchers and campaign groups that aims to provide a clear picture of the energy future of the UK, and the globe. The EBO Project is working to to provide the public with all the information relevant to these issues, and provide information on some of the things we can all do to reduce the impacts of these projected energy shortages on our lives.               http://www.fraw.org.uk/ebo/
